Perwakilan berangka yang tepat adalah penting dalam SQL Server. Panduan ini menunjukkan cara memformat nombor ke tempat perpuluhan tertentu menggunakan fungsi CONVERT
, memastikan ketepatan dan pembentangan data anda yang konsisten.
Cabaran: Memaparkan nombor dengan tepat dengan bilangan tempat perpuluhan yang ditentukan dalam SQL Server.
Penyelesaian:
Fungsi CONVERT
menyediakan penyelesaian yang mudah. Gunakan struktur berikut untuk memformat nombor hingga dua tempat perpuluhan:
<code class="language-sql">SELECT CONVERT(DECIMAL(10, 2), YourNumericColumn)</code>
Ganti YourNumericColumn
dengan nama lajur angka anda.
Sebagai contoh, untuk membundarkan 2.999999
kepada dua tempat perpuluhan:
<code class="language-sql">SELECT CONVERT(DECIMAL(10, 2), 2.999999)</code>
Outputnya ialah 3.00
.
Pertimbangan Utama:
DECIMAL(10, 2)
mentakrifkan ketepatan (jumlah digit: 10) dan skala (tempat perpuluhan: 2).CONVERT
menukar nilai input ke dalam format DECIMAL
yang ditentukan.10
dan 2
untuk mengawal ketepatan keseluruhan dan bilangan tempat perpuluhan seperti yang diperlukan. Contohnya, DECIMAL(5,3)
membenarkan jumlah 5 digit dengan 3 selepas titik perpuluhan.Kaedah ini memastikan data berangka anda dipaparkan secara konsisten dan tepat, meningkatkan kejelasan dan kebolehpercayaan aplikasi SQL Server anda.
Atas ialah kandungan terperinci Bagaimana untuk Memformat Nombor dengan Ketepatan Perpuluhan dalam SQL Server?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!